Wiki.
Speed Zone (also known as Cannonball Run III, Cannonball Fever, One for the Money and Speedzone Fever) is a 1989 American action comedy film set around an illegal cross-country race (inspired by the Cannonball Baker Sea-to-Shining-Sea Memorial Trophy Dash). The film is the third and final installment of the Cannonball Run trilogy and a sequel to The Cannonball Run (1981) and Cannonball Run II (1984). The plot follows the race sponsors, who must line up new contestants after the previous racers are all arrested before the race begins.
The film stars four alumni of SCTV: John Candy, Eugene Levy, Joe Flaherty and Don Lake. The cast also includes Donna Dixon, Matt Frewer, Tim Matheson, Mimi Kuzyk, Melody Anderson, Shari Belafonte, Dick and Tom Smothers, Peter Boyle, Alyssa Milano, John Schneider, Brooke Shields, Michael Spinks, Lee Van Cleef, Harvey Atkin, Brian George, Art Hindle, Louis Del Grande, Carl Lewis and Richard Petty.
